Hongcai Deng a16fde8070 fix: compile error when build .so using .a
```
src/libfastcommon.a(hash.o): relocation R_X86_64_32 against `.data' can not be used when making a shared object; recompile with -fPIC
```

env: Ubuntu 14.04, gcc 4.8

c common functions library extracted from my open source projects FastDFS and
FastDHT. this library is very simple and stable.
@ -14,20 +6,29 @@ some functions are wrappered into php extension, such as fastcommon_gethostaddrs
fastcommon_id_generator_xxx, fastcommon_get_ifconfigs, fastcommon_get_sysinfo etc.
C function including:
logger: [logger.h] asynchronously sync to disk for high performance, thread safe,
log rotate, auto delete old log files, compress log file etc.
ini file reader: [ini_file_reader.h] support sections marked by [SectionName]
ini file reader: [ini_file_reader.h] support sections marked by [SectionName],
support a config item ocurs multiple times for multiple values, such as:
tracker_server = ip1
tracker_server = ip2
#include directive to include other ini file
#@function directive for annotation
#@set directive to set variables for condition of #@if directive
support control statements for special purpose as:
#@if, #@else, #@endif, #@for, #@endfor
